Julim Palaj, author of the biography of Argentine star Lionel Messi, considered that the days revealed who lost the other is the mother of Barcelona, ​​noting that the club is trying strongly to return it again after the end of his current contract with Paris Saint -Germain.
After his contract with Barcelona expired last summer, Lionel Messi left for Paris Saint-Germain after Barcelona refused to renew it owing to his financial difficulties.

Balj said at the ceremony of presenting his updated version of Messi’s CV on Wednesday: The days revealed from the other, Messi returned to what he is with Paris Saint -Germain and shines in all championships, while Barcelona plays in the European League for the second year in a row after the departure of Lionel.
Barcelona was fully aware that Messi was required to carry on as usual with the team after 17 years, he continued.

On a sporting level, the club is not in the best of situations, and due to the transfer of the greatest player in club history, the club suffered significant financial losses in terms of marketing and promotions.
He concluded with the well -known journalistic journey in the “Sky” network: Now Xavi and Joan Laporta are pressing strongly in order for Messi to return to Barcelona after the end of his contract with Paris at the end of the season.

Press reports have published a strong desire from the American club Inter Miami, owned by former English star David Beckham By signing Messi once his time with the Parisian club had come to an end.
